Abstract :
Information technology (IT) impacts almost every business unit inside the enterprise. Although the IT organization has been the source of endless new possibilities and successful business innovations, many of them have lost their way in the past few years. In our paper we describe four innovative non-IT companies which aim to bring their IT organizations back to the right path with the implementation of a corporation-wide IT innovation management. We describe the reasons why these companies have chosen to create those structures and how these structures differ. As a result we propose a model, how a corporation-wide IT innovation management can be implemented in the organizational structure. The paper provides value to the literature on IT innovation management which mainly focuses on IT innovation processes. As an essence, we provide a guideline for executive managers in non-IT companies on how to implement an IT innovation management in the organizational structure to create new business possibilities with IT.
